How they compare
Guinea currently reports 921.74 kt against 883.17 kt in Bulgaria, a difference of 38.57 kt.
The two have swapped places 1 time across 34 shared years of data; in 1990 it was Bulgaria ahead.
Bulgaria ranks 106th and Guinea ranks 105th of 215 countries.
Across the 4 decades both report, Bulgaria averaged higher in 3 and Guinea in 1.
Head to head by decade
| Decade | Bulgaria | Guinea | Difference | Ahead |
|---|---|---|---|---|
| 1990s | 874.12 kt | 660.56 kt | 213.56 kt | Bulgaria |
| 2000s | 1,220 kt | 725.18 kt | 494.47 kt | Bulgaria |
| 2010s | 894.66 kt | 817.49 kt | 77.17 kt | Bulgaria |
| 2020s | 883.45 kt | 901.12 kt | 17.67 kt | Guinea |
Averages of every year both report within each decade.

About this data
The FAOSTAT domain on Emissions Totals summarizes the greenhouse gas (GHG) emissions disseminated in the FAOSTAT Climate Change domains of emissions from agrifood systems. Data are computed following the Tier 1 methods of the Intergovernmental Panel on Climate Change (IPCC) Guidelines for National greenhouse gas (GHG) Inventories (IPCC, 1996; 1997; 2000; 2002; 2006; 2014). Emissions from other economic sectors as defined by the IPCC are also disseminated in the domain for completeness.
